Abstract
The influence of intraventricular injection of different doses of renin on the effects of electrical stimulation of the ventromedial hypothalamus was studied. Injection of renin (10 micrograms/kg) into the lateral ventricles of the brain of experimental animals elicited a prolonged elevation of arterial pressure and a decrease of the heart rate, while given in doses of 20 and 30 micrograms/kg it also provoked arrhythmias and ventricular extrasystoles, and a lowering of the threshold of ventromedial hypothalamus stimulation.
